East Asia Institute (EAI) is hosting the Korea Friendship project, sponsored by Korea Foundation (KF) and Samgyang Holdings Corporation, for international students residing in Korea. In this project, international students whom are currently enrolled in universities in Korea will have opportunity to “explore,” “communicate,” and “empathize” Korea.
